Transaction 522ecdff41d7c22e34a4fa8c4cac3e18e1b296984cdf64b5248862930c33c7dc

1 Input
2 Outputs
  • 522ecdff41d7c22e34a4fa8c4cac3e18e1b296984cdf64b5248862930c33c7dc:0
  • value  22393186
    address  33cdN2vHbTXWGu4ARgfgxrPgMF15ufL9as
  • 522ecdff41d7c22e34a4fa8c4cac3e18e1b296984cdf64b5248862930c33c7dc:1
  • value  664882
    address  35PsHGbcJcXyoBnypQmizpPKCfaByw1auq